United Food Bank recently received a $30,000 donation from Fry’s Food Stores as part of their “Bringing Hope to the Table” campaign.
The campaign is a nationwide effort by Kroger to support local food banks. Since beginning in 2006, the program has raised $18 million in funds and $7 million in food for more than 80 food banks across the country.
This money comes at an especially needy time for United Food Bank, as it typically sees a drop in donations and an increase in need in the summertime. The funding from Fry’s will be used to support United Food Bank’s programs that work to provide food for thousands of individuals and families in Arizona.
